OVC Cross Country Standouts Honored as Season progresses
NASHVILLE, Tenn. – Tennessee Tech’s Naomy Lokiles and Eastern Illinois’s Zach Dean were recognized as the OVC Female and Male Runners of the Week, respectively, for performances concluding October 8, the conference announced Tuesday. Lokiles and Dean’s achievements highlight the intensifying competition as teams prepare for the upcoming OVC Championship meet.
The weekly awards acknowledge top cross country athletes within the Ohio Valley Conference. Lokiles’s personal-best 5K time and Dean’s 8K performance signal a rising level of athleticism within the conference, impacting championship standings and NCAA regional qualification hopes. The OVC Championship is scheduled for November 1.
Lokiles, a junior from Kitale, Kenya, achieved a personal-best 5K time of 17:29.5 at the Louisville Cross Country Classic’s Gold Race on October 4. She finished 27th among 305 competitors. Her time ranks as the second-fastest 5K in the OVC this season. Other female nominees included Brenda Torres (Eastern Illinois), Aaliyah Joshua (Little Rock), and Lydia Bennett (Western Illinois).
Dean recorded an 8K time that currently stands as the fastest in the OVC this season. Other male nominees were Michael Atkins (Eastern Illinois), Jordan Smith (Little Rock), Aidan Massey (Morehead State), and Robert Perry (Western Illinois).
